weerwolf — meaning in English
Dutch → English · translate English → Dutch instead
English meaning
- werewolf noun A mythical human who transforms into a wolf, often said to happen under a full moon.
Senses
weerwolf is used for these senses in English:
- werewolf (mythology) A person who is transformed or can transform into a wolf or a wolflike human, often said to do so during a full moon.
